The control strategy of modern engine electronic control unit(ECU) become more and more complex and make it difficult to develop ECU. Hardware in the loop simulation technology is a widely usedtechnology in the engine's development process of V type which can Obviously shorten the ECU development cycle and reduce the cost.The main work of this paper is to build a hardware in the loop(HIL) simulation test system of an engine electronic control unit. After a comparison between the several popular methods of HIL this paper choose the xPC-Target as HIL simulation method and begin design the layout of the entire system.This paper build the engine simulation model with Matlab/Simulank based on the theory of mean-value engine model, including the manifold model,the fuel system model and the engine dynamics model. Next this paper build the sensors and the engine control system simulation model with the experimental data and acomplish the modeling of the ECU.Afetr a deeply study of the theory of Matlab/x PC-Target, this paper build a real time simulation kernel with a PC computer which has several PCI slots and design the board drivers to make NI PCI-6713 and CAN board work on the environment of x PC kernel. This paper test the whole system on hardware to check whether it work or not. The test result indicated that the HIL system work well.
